Lot Description
A George III silver fish slice, the blade of triangular-shape pierced chevron and foliate engraved edge, to the part reeded handle. Hallmarked London 1801, probably William Esterbrook, the handle hallmarked London 1800, the maker probably Joseph Taconet. Length 11 5/8 inches (29.5cm).

Condition Report
The lot is in good overall condition with scratches and small dents in keeping with general wear. Very slight black spotting to the blade, the blade has 12 marked in pen. Blade hallmarks clear and legible, the makers mark is slightly rubbed. The hallmarks to the handle are clear, missing assay office, presumed London. Filling to handle.
